Linux与Jetty联手保障企业数据安全

1. Linux与Jetty的概述

Linux是一种开源的操作系统,以其可靠性、强大的性能和灵活性而闻名。而Jetty是一个用Java编写的开源的HTTP(Web)服务器和Java Servlet容器。它非常适合用于构建高性能的、可扩展的应用程序。在企业环境中,数据安全一直是一个关键的问题,因此Linux和Jetty联手确保企业数据的安全性变得至关重要。接下来我们将详细介绍Linux和Jetty在保障企业数据安全方面的一些关键特性和措施。

2. Linux的数据安全特性

2.1 内核安全性

Linux操作系统具有强大的内核安全性,其内核是操作系统最核心的组成部分,负责管理和控制系统的各个方面。Linux内核的安全性是由其开放源代码的自由软件特性所保障的,它允许专业人员对软件进行审计和改进,以修复已经发现或可能发现的安全漏洞。这种开放的开发过程可确保系统的安全性不断得到增强,并加速漏洞修补的速度。

2.2 安全访问控制

Linux通过许多机制来确保对数据的安全访问控制。其中一个重要的机制是通过使用文件权限来限制对文件和目录的访问。Linux系统中的每个文件和目录都有所属用户和组的概念,通过为不同的用户和组设置权限,可以阻止未经授权访问或修改敏感数据。此外,Linux还提供了防火墙设置和访问控制列表等功能,用于限制对网络资源的访问。

2.3 更新和漏洞修补

Linux系统有一个强大的软件包管理系统,可以自动更新系统上的软件包并修补已知漏洞。通过及时更新软件,系统可以获得最新的安全修补程序,以保护系统免受已知的攻击。此外,Linux社区还对已知漏洞提供积极的响应和修复,以进一步提高系统的安全性。

3. Jetty的数据安全特性

3.1 SSL/TLS支持

Jetty提供了SSL/TLS支持,可以加密在网络上传输的数据,以防止数据被截获或篡改。通过使用SSL/TLS协议,Jetty可以建立安全的HTTP连接,确保数据在传输过程中的保密性和完整性。这对于企业来说,尤其是那些处理敏感数据的企业,是非常重要的。

3.2 访问控制

Jetty允许管理员通过配置访问控制规则来限制对Web应用程序的访问。可以使用IP地址过滤、基于角色的访问控制和基于身份验证的访问控制等机制来确保只有经过授权的用户可以访问企业的应用程序和数据。这能够有效地保护敏感数据免受未经授权的访问。

3.3 安全管理

Jetty提供了丰富的安全管理功能,管理员可以使用这些功能来管理和监控Web应用程序的安全性。Jetty支持集成常见的身份验证和授权机制,如基于用户和角色的安全性,也支持自定义的安全性扩展。此外,Jetty还提供了对会话管理和跨站点脚本攻击(XSS)等常见Web安全问题的处理。

4. Linux与Jetty在企业数据安全上的配合

Linux和Jetty在企业数据安全方面的特性和措施可以相互配合,为企业提供全面的数据安全保障。Linux提供了强大的操作系统层面的安全性,包括内核安全性、权限控制和漏洞修补等方面的保护。而Jetty作为Web服务器和应用程序容器,提供了安全的传输、访问控制和安全管理等功能,确保企业的Web应用程序和数据在传输和访问过程中的安全性。

4.1 在服务器层面的安全

在服务器层面,企业可以使用Linux操作系统来提供基本的安全保护,包括系统的安装和配置、访问控制和日志监控等。而Jetty作为Web服务器,可以加密传输的数据、限制对Web应用程序的访问和管理Web应用程序的安全性。Linux和Jetty的配合可以提供多层次的安全保护,确保企业数据在传输和存储过程中的安全。

4.2 在应用程序层面的安全

在应用程序层面,企业可以使用Jetty作为应用程序容器,提供安全的访问控制和安全管理。Jetty支持基于角色的访问控制和身份验证,管理员可以通过配置来限制对企业的应用程序和数据的访问。这能够有效地保护敏感数据免受未经授权的访问和恶意攻击。

5. 结论

Linux和Jetty的联合使用提供了全面的企业数据安全保障。Linux通过其强大的操作系统层面的安全特性,保护企业的系统和数据免受恶意攻击和未经授权的访问。Jetty作为Web服务器和应用程序容器,提供了安全的传输、访问控制和安全管理等功能,确保企业的Web应用程序和数据在传输和访问过程中的安全性。企业可以通过使用Linux和Jetty这套安全解决方案,确保其数据的保密性、完整性和可用性,从而有效地应对不断增长的安全威胁。

操作系统标签